How Your Company Can Benefit from Group Health Insurance Plans

According to Policyadvice.net, 40%–50% of US residents rely on health insurance from the employer. Employees or members of an organization can form a group and look for a group health insurance plan to cover them. Every member will enjoy insurance at an affordable cost because the risk is spread across all the members. It may come with an option of basic or advanced coverage, then the organization shares the premium with the members.

There are so many benefits of using a group health insurance plan:

Motivation for Employees

An organization that has provided a group insurance policy for its employees, makes them feel valued and this motivates them to increase their output. Every employee feels cushioned and safe in case of a healthy emergency. It also gives the employees peace of mind, promoting mental well-being in a world that is full of stress.

Save on Taxes

Employers who provide group health insurance for their workers are eligible for tax benefits. The employer saves on taxes as they take care of their employees.

Attract and Retain Talent

Providing health insurance has become a major influence on hiring and retaining talent. Most employees will prefer an organization that will offer employee benefits, especially group health insurance and a moderate salary, than one that has no benefits.

Reduced Cost

A group health insurance plan will cost less than an individual plan because the cost of one plan is shared among many people.

Insurers can Manage Risks

Insurers have greater control and can manage risks better when they understand the details of those insured. Patients can access various doctors or specialists under group health insurance.

Coverage for Family

A group health insurance covers the entire family under one plan and makes it easy for someone to cover their family.

Hassle-Free Claims

A major benefit of having group health insurance plans is that the claim process is quite easy compared to an individual health insurance plan. A group may only be required to present a hospital bill and get reimbursed.

Pre-Existing Conditions Cover

Group health insurance plans allow every member to claim for a pre-existing condition from the first day of their coverage, unlike individual health insurance where one has to wait for a certain period of time.
